The following example may be more convincing:
x=: ];._1 ' Devon Roger Ken Morten'
y=: ];._1 ' Roger Sextus'
x
Devon
Roger
Ken
Morten
y
Roger
Sextus
y e. x
1 0
One way to define membership is y e. x iff (#x)>x i. y. Defining the "set
functions" this way makes even more sense in Dyalog APL, which has union,
intersection, set difference, ...
member ← {(≢⍵)>⍵⍳⍺}
unique ← {⍵ ⌿⍨ (⍳≢⍵)=⍵⍳⍵}
without ← {⍺ ⌿⍨ ~(⍺⍳⍺)∊,⍺⍳⍵}
intersect ← {⍺ ⌿⍨ (⍺⍳⍺)∊,⍺⍳⍵}
union ← {⍺⍪(↑,⊂⍤(¯1+⍴⍴⍺)⊢⍵) without ⍺}
Alas, the one for member can not be used because ⍺∊⍵ ←→ ⍺∊,⍵. At least, it
can not be used if we want to be compatible with old code. (≢ is tally, ⍨
is commute.)
